A United States citizen infected with the Ebola virus in the Democratic Republic of the Congo was admitted to Frankfurt University Hospital early on Monday, officials said. The patient arrived at the hospital’s special isolation unit at around 3am local time after contracting the Bundibugyo variant of the Ebola virus in Congo, the hospital said.
